Surli

Surli is a village located in Harrai tehsil of Chhindwara district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 26km away from sub-district headquarter Harrai (tehsildar office) and 58km away from district headquarter Chhindwara. As per 2009 stats, Khapa is the gram panchayat of Surli village.

About Surli

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Surli is 494228. The village spans a total geographical area of 696.84 hectares. Harrai is nearest town to Surli village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 26km away.

Population of Surli

Below is a concise population overview of Surli as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 520 261 259
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 59 26 33
Scheduled Castes (SC) 19 9 10
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 466 233 233
Literate Population 246 156 90
Illiterate Population 274 105 169

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Surli village:

  • The total population of Surli village is around 520, including approximately 261 males and 259 females, with a sex ratio of 992 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 59 children aged 0–6 years in Surli village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Surli village has 19 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 466 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Surli village is about 47.31%, with male literacy at 59.77% and female literacy at 34.75%.
  • There are around 118 households in Surli village.

Connectivity of Surli

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Surli. As per the 2011 stats, Surli had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
